The Dance [Mychyl Kime] - 11. Chapter 11

Later that night, we were speeding down the highway, most of the sullen silence between us gone, and we all kept talking, not wanting it to come back. The night seemed full of promise, all of us dressed in the new clothes we picked out, all different shades of grey and black... not the most festive colors in the world, sure, but it looked good... David in a black tank top and jeans, Jacob in a black silk button-down shirt and jeans, and me in a black vest and a pair of Jnco cargos...

OK, we weren't out to dominate the fashion scene, but given where we lived, it was good for us, and I was pretty sure no one would complain... well, at least not too much, anyways... we looked good, and if they couldn't get over the fact we were all wearing casual clothes, they weren't worth talking to.

The highway seemed dead, luckily, since Jacob was pushing the car as fast as he felt like... which was pretty fast, even for him. Lucky for us the cops were nowhere in sight, or we'd be spending all night trying to get Jacob outta jail for reckless driving, or something like that.

Finally, the Golden Gate came into view, telling us we were almost there, and we all started getting ready, doing several last-minute checks to make sure our hair was OK and everything, before we got into town.

We were lucky again, since there was actually a parking spot close to the club itself... something our friend told us never happened. We pulled up to the spot, climbed out of the car, and all headed for the front door, more a jumble than in any real order... I mean, sure, I wanted people to know me and Jacob were together, mostly so no one would try and steal him from me, but at the same time, I wasn't all that worried... after all, Jacob could take care of himself, right?

We paid to get into the club, then walked in, immediately assaulted by the loud music blasting through the speakers and shaking the entire building. The lights were flashing, the guys were all dancing, and David
and Jacob both took off in different directions, leaving me standing, somewhat befuddled, near the front door. I took off for the bar, hoping to see a good place on the floor to start dancing, when I suddenly saw someone I thought I knew from back home. I crossed the floor carefully, trying not to run into anyone while they were dancing, and finally got to where he was standing...

"Hey, Chris!" I yelled over the music, and was rewarded when he turned around, looking directly at me, at first not recognizing me, but then...

"Oh, hey, Kyle!" he responded, grabbing me in a big hug. "Whatcha doin' here?"

"Oh, me and a coupla friends thought we'd come down, check out this club," I responded, trying to play cool... no need to mention names, after all, and as far as I knew, Chris could've been here just to cause trouble... after all, what would one of the biggest gaybashers in Ukiah be doing in a gay club, unless he was here to start drama?

"Oh, cool," was his only response before he grabbed me and pulled me off to the side, towards the bar.


"Hey! What're you doing!?" I managed before he motioned me to stop.

"Hey, you can't tell anyone you saw me here, right?"

"Well, yeah, I can't exactly say anything, or people'd know I was here, ya know?" was all I could manage... after all, like I said, Chris was one of the worst gaybashers in Ukiah, and basically, he was trusting me with the fact that he's in the closet... it was weird, but not too bad...

"OK, fair enough... I watch your back, you watch mine," he joked, a strange smile crossing his lips.

We hung out most of the night, dancing together more often than not, and every once in a while I'd catch a glimpse of David or Jacob, off doing their own thing, David with some blond kid I thought I'd seen before, Jacob moving from partner to partner, never seeming to dance with anyone more than once... but always sitting down in the same place, next to this one guy... nothing more than talking, as far as I could tell, so I just kept going.

Time passed, and eventually it was 2AM, and the club was closing down for the night, so everyone started moving towards the door.

"Hey, it was cool hangin' out with ya tonight," Chris started, his car keys in hand.

"Yeah, same here," I said, watching him...

OK, confession... I used to have this thing for Chris... nothing serious, nothing more than lust... but it was there nonetheless, and now that I knew about him, some of the old thoughts were coming up again... but I was already together with Jacob, so I figured nothing would happen, and
just put everything behind me.

"Maybe we can hang out sometime?" he fished, obviously not wanting to let go of the opportunity he seemed to see.

"Yeah, sure," I answered quickly, my eyes scanning the crowd for Jacob or David. I couldn't see them anywhere, so I said goodbye to Chris and started back into the club, figuring them to still be somewhere inside.

I walked past the 'bar', where David sat, the blond guy from earlier sitting right next to him. I walked past, getting David's attention as I went, and headed to the bathroom, thinking maybe he was in there.

From what I could tell, there was someone in the bathroom, all right, because all I could hear from the second I walked in was loud moaning and grunting. Since I couldn't see who was in there, I figured Jacob was somewhere else, since the only people in there seemed to be in the one stall where all the action was, so I took off outside, hoping I could see him out there, probably getting the car ready, but I couldn't see him out there, either, and he wasn't in his car...

Confused, I headed back into the club and went over to where David was sitting, taking the seat next to him.

"Oh, hey, Kyle," David started suddenly, a dreamy look over his face. "Kyle, meet Damen... Damen, this is Kyle, the friend I was telling you about."

"Hey," I said quickly, trying to keep from getting distracted. "David, do you know where Jacob is?"

He didn't, but suddenly, the bathroom doors opened, and Jacob came walking out, his hair slightly mussed, panting a little bit.

"Hey Kyle," he started, before I could say anything. "Hey bro... you guys ready to go?"

David looked over, still stuck in that dream-state, but I felt like I'd just been doused in cold water. ~This can't be happening!~ my mind insisted. ~I know how he feels about me... he'd never do something like this, knowing it'd end up hurting me! There's gotta be an explanation for it! But what? I looked in there... he wasn't in there a second ago, not unless he was in the stall with whoever was going at it... which would mean he was in on it... but I know him, he wouldn't do that to me! ...Or would he?~

The thing that hurt the most of it all was, I had no way of knowing for sure that he didn't do that, that he wasn't in the bathroom, having sex with someone he'd just met, here in the club, while I was out here, dancing and having a good time, completely unaware... all I knew was, he'd never do anything to hurt me... unless, of course, he simply didn't know that what he'd done was wrong... My head was going in circles, trying to make sense of it all.

I did the only thing I could think to do at the moment. I got up from the seat, as calmly as I could manage under the circumstances, and took off out the door, Jacob's voice chasing me all the way out. I spotted Chris pulling away and flagged him down.

"Can I get a ride from you?" I asked weakly, unsure of what else to do at the moment, only knowing I needed some time away from Jacob to think about what'd happened.

"Sure, hop in," came his affable reply, and I didn't waste any time doing so, Jacob right on my heels, calling my name still... more confused than anything else, from the sound of it, but I couldn't go back, not now, not with all the doubts weighing on my mind. Chris sped off, and as I looked back through the mirror, I could see Jacob and David standing there. Both looked to be as confused as I felt at the moment, and Jacob was still calling my name...
